Anger and fear in Ghana as bill seeks to criminalise LGBT+ people

NITA BHALLA A bill in Ghana that would make it a crime to be gay, bisexual or transgender has shocked the local LGBT+ community and raised fears over a possible surge in discrimination and violence against sexual minorities in the West African country. Gay sex is already punishable with up to three years in jail in Ghana, where homophobic persecution is widespread, but the draft law would go much further - making it illegal to be LGBT+ or advocate for LGBT+ rights, and imposing longer sentences. "This bill is a homophobe's dream law," said Danny Bediako from Rightify Ghana, a…
